[p]In an upcoming League One match, Wycombe will be hosting Stevenage at Adams Park in High Wycombe. This match will be played on Wycombe’s home ground, with both teams looking to secure a victory in the seventeenth round of the competition.[/p]

[p]Wycombe currently holds the tenth position in the overall standings, with six wins, four draws, and five losses. In their home matches, they have secured three wins, two draws, and two losses, ranking sixteenth. In their last competitive match against Cambridge Utd, the game ended in a goalless draw. Key players for Wycombe include defender Luke Leahy, who ranks fourth in the top assistants table with four assists, and midfielder Freddie Potts and defender Harry Boyes, both selected based on their average rating of the last five matches in the tournament.[/p]

[p]Stevenage, on the other hand, is ranked sixth in the overall standings, with seven wins, five draws, and four losses. In their away matches, they have achieved four wins, one draw, and three losses, ranking seventh. Their last competitive match saw them defeat Derby with a score of 3-1. Key players for Stevenage include defender Carl Piergianni, who did not miss any minute in the last five matches, and defender Dan Butler and midfielder Jordan Roberts, both selected based on their average rating of the last five matches in the tournament. Jordan Roberts has also scored one goal in the competition.[/p]

[p]In the last five matches between Wycombe and Stevenage in the tournament, Wycombe has won three times, while Stevenage has won twice. The last match between these two teams took place in October 2023, with Wycombe securing a 1-0 victory over Stevenage.[/p]

[p]Comparing the offensive strength of both teams, Stevenage and Wycombe have both scored 22 goals, sharing the tenth to eleventh position in the competition. In terms of defence, Stevenage has a better record, having conceded 17 goals (shared sixth to seventh position in the competition), while Wycombe has conceded 23 goals (shared twentieth to twenty-first position in the competition).[/p]
